Affiliate Project launches first site – powerplates.org.uk

Posted on March 5, 2009 by Paul · Posted in Track our Progress, Website Design · Comment 

After some hard work and steep learning curves we have got our first niche product site up and running. It’s live and we have started to run SEO on it to try and improve the search ratings. We decided to target the fitness and leisure industry. The reason being we are both keen on keeping fit so we have an interest in this area. Gary had been hearing about an up and coming fitness trend called vibration fitness and had specifically heard about Power Plate machines and their increasing popularity. So we set about looking for domain names and other websites already out there. We wanted to create a site that reviews brands and machines and various price ranges and that also explains what vibration fitness is, how it can benefit and give links to reputable stores to purchase from.

Hence www.PowerPlates.org.uk was born. Have a look and see what you think. We would welcome any feedback, positive or otherwise as we want to learn from what we have done well and also learn how we can improve.

Being our first site we faced a few challenges along the way. These included how best to design the site and write it. Also trying to not make it too complicated and also to get the content right. We have been thinking is the site right, should we continue but reading other affiliate blogs we have learned not to give up, to take these challenges head on and persevere as ultimately it’s best to keep going and get the site out there and improve it rather than waste the time and scrap the work done.

It has been great learning for us and ultimately this is why we are doing it. To learn a new skill and to make some revenue, especially in these hard times at the moment. We have thoroughly enjoyed the venture and are proud of it. Will it make any revenue? Well only time will tell but it hasn’t put us off and we already have our next two domain names.

Useful tool for affiliates – easycontentunits

Posted on February 26, 2009 by Paul · Posted in Affiliate Tools · Comment 

As we are getting more and more into affiliate marketing we are coming across more and more useful tools. One we have come across is easycontentunits.com and we think this would be a useful tool for many affiliates. Users can use it for price comparison for a product which has multiple retailers, creating top sellers lists or to highlight similar or related products.

This site allows you to pull in links from merchants of multiple affiliate networks rather than limiting you to only include an affiliate networks own merchants. Have a look and see what you think.
